What is the name of Platanes' airport?
Platanes is served by just a single airport, Nikos Kazantzakis Airport (HER).
What airport is best to fly into Platanes?
A flight to Platanes means stepping off the plane at HER or Chania International Airport "Daskalogiannis". The first is 56 kilometres away from the downtown area. The second sits 40 kilometres away.
How many airlines fly to Platanes?
There are 22 airlines that service Platanes from 44 worldwide airports.
Which airlines fly to Platanes?
Aegean Airlines and Sky Express are some of the leading airlines with flights to Platanes. Most travellers use Athens to set off from with Aegean Airlines flying this route the most.
How many nonstop flights are there to Platanes?
With 312 nonstop flights running each week, you'll be hitting the runway in Platanes before you can say, "Are we there yet?"
Where are the most popular flights to Platanes departing from?
The most popular flights to Platanes take off from Athens, London and Frankfurt airports.
How long is the flight to Platanes Airport?
If you're going to Platanes from Athens, you'll have a flight duration of 51 minutes. Those departing from Thessaloniki can expect to be on the plane for 1 hour and 12 minutes. From London it's roughly 4 hours away.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• While the list of prohibited items can differ between airlines, the general rule of thumb is nothing flammable, sharp or explosive. This includes box cutters, razor blades, spray paint and fireworks. Sports equipment like bows and arrows, and items that could injure passengers, such as firearms and swords, can't come on board with you either.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Your number one priority is to make yourself as comfortable as you can. Layer up in natural-fibre clothing and bring a pullover in case you get cold. Pick a pair of flat, slightly roomy shoes as it's possible that your feet and ankles will swell a little during the flight. Leave the high heels and chunky boots in your luggage.
  • A condition called deep vein thrombosis (DVT) can pose a risk on long-haul flights. It's the result of blood clotting due to poor circulation and inactivity. Doing regular foot and leg exercises while seated is a great way to prevent this developing. Wearing a good pair of compression socks or tights also helps reduce the risk.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Platanes?
As seasoned travellers know, the secret is to be well prepared before you get to airport security. That way, you'll be hopping onto that plane to Platanes in next to no time. Follow these tips and get your trip off to a terrific start:

  • Your passport and travel documents will need to be inspected by airport security personnel. Keep them handy so you don't hold up the queue.
  • The X-ray machine comes next. Empty your pockets and remove anything metal that is likely to beep. This includes items like headphones or earphones, as well as bulky coats or jackets. They'll all need to go on the X-ray conveyor belt.
  • Electronic devices like laptops and phones will also have to go on a tray to be scanned. Don't worry, you'll be back online in no time.
  • Any gels or liquids, such as perfume or hairspray, that you want to bring on board must be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ters). Also, everything must fit inside a quart-size (one litre), clear zip-lock bag.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several precious minutes. Boots and heavy shoes are often required to be removed and X-rayed separately. Lightweight sneakers usually aren't.
  • Sharp items are not allowed on board. They'll be confiscated at security, so pack them in your checked suitcase.
